


How Can I Smoothly Scroll to the Last Element of a Page Using jQuery?
Dec 23, 2024 am 11:52 AMSmooth Scroll to an Element with jQuery
Introduction
Scrolling to specific elements on a webpage can enhance user experience and draw attention to important content. In this article, we'll explore how to effortlessly scroll to the last element of a page using jQuery's built-in features.
Problem
Consider a webpage with varied elements, including an input element with the ID #subject. Upon clicking this input, we want the page to scroll smoothly to its last element, represented by a submit button with the ID #submit. The scroll should be gradual and prevent abrupt movement.
Solution
jQuery provides an elegant way to achieve this effect. We can utilize its powerful animation capabilities to scroll to the desired element:
$("#subject").click(function() { $([document.documentElement, document.body]).animate({ scrollTop: $("#submit").offset().top }, 2000); });
Explanation
This code snippet employs the following key concepts:
- Element Selection: We select the #subject input element using the $("#subject") jQuery selector.
- Animation: The animate() method from jQuery handles the smooth scrolling.
- Scroll Distance: We calculate the vertical distance to scroll using the offset().top property of the target element (#submit).
- Animation Duration: The scroll animation lasts for 2000 milliseconds (2 seconds), providing a fluid and gradual movement.

Event capture and bubble are two stages of event propagation in DOM. Capture is from the top layer to the target element, and bubble is from the target element to the top layer. 1. Event capture is implemented by setting the useCapture parameter of addEventListener to true; 2. Event bubble is the default behavior, useCapture is set to false or omitted; 3. Event propagation can be used to prevent event propagation; 4. Event bubbling supports event delegation to improve dynamic content processing efficiency; 5. Capture can be used to intercept events in advance, such as logging or error processing. Understanding these two phases helps to accurately control the timing and how JavaScript responds to user operations.
